写ssh项目时设置了一个boolean类型的字段,想让他添加的时候默认为1 结果添加的时候不输入数据的话会将null转成0添加 最后再映射hbm文件里的property下设置insert=false 并且设置其非空,默认值生效 <property>元素 insert属性:设置为false,在inse ...
分类:
数据库 时间:
2019-06-02 01:45:55
阅读次数:
178
ssh里hibernate的 一对多多对一的问题 save时 一的一方还处于持久化状态时,多的一方这时候保存的话就会出现这个问题 必须先将一的一方先保存解除持久化状态,才可以再保存多的一方 注意保存顺序就好了 ...
分类:
数据库 时间:
2019-06-01 23:35:02
阅读次数:
252
之前已经学了Spring入门,现在Hibernate也已经学了配置和HQL查询。后续都是缓存、多表操作、级联与延迟加载。 感觉可以先暂且不论,先考虑Spring与Hibernate整合。这三天都在学Hibernate,感觉开始枯燥,得换个花样玩。 然后再返回来学习后续。 那接下来就是: 一、先Spr ...
分类:
其他好文 时间:
2019-05-31 13:40:51
阅读次数:
91
Hibernate查询方式【内连接和外连接不在此篇】 本文讲述的是HQL以及各种情况输出对象的for循环以及构造器的例子,当然这是Hibernate结合一起完成的任务。技术上,离开一些方法,不掌握一些基本的方法,灵活使用,是会带来诸多不便的。 查询方式都在例子里的方法里,我把全部都写在了一个类里,基 ...
分类:
编程语言 时间:
2019-05-31 13:19:14
阅读次数:
118
Hibernate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,它将POJO与数据库表建立映射关系,是一个全自动的orm框架,hibernate可以自动生成SQL语句,自动执行,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。 Hibe ...
分类:
Web程序 时间:
2019-05-27 13:31:04
阅读次数:
150
最近走过的坑 slf4j 多个实现 主要是maven依赖中存在多个slf4j的实现类,在引入的依赖中排除对应的依赖就可以 hibernate 在启动的时候死锁 主要排查: 1.账号密码这些问题 2.有的时候抛一些关于c3p0的异常,把这个c3p0换一个比较新的就好了 hibernate 类型转换异常 ...
分类:
Web程序 时间:
2019-05-27 10:38:16
阅读次数:
140
JavaEE体系结构包括四层,从上到下分别是应用层、Web层、业务层、持久层。Struts和这篇文章中讲解的SpringMVC是Web层的框架,Spring是业务层的框架,之前文章中讲解的Hibernate和MyBatis是持久层的框架。 SpringMVC是一种基于Java,实现了Web MVC( ...
分类:
编程语言 时间:
2019-05-26 11:10:05
阅读次数:
116
Hibernate查询会先从一级缓存session中查询数据,如果session中没有会从sessionfactory中查找数据,如果前面两个都没有将从DB中查数据,这就是Hibernate的缓存机制,这样可以降低应用程序与物理数据源的交互频率,提高应用程序的性能。另外懒惰加载,就是尽可能晚的将数据 ...
分类:
Web程序 时间:
2019-05-25 16:55:23
阅读次数:
159
1.概念: Hibernate: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,使得Java程序员可以随心所欲的使用对象编程思维来操纵数据库。属于全自动的ORM框架,着力点在于POJO和数据库表之间的映射,完成映射即可自动生成和执行sql。 Mybati ...
分类:
编程语言 时间:
2019-05-23 23:17:27
阅读次数:
131
原文:利用PowerDesigner逆向工程导出PDM模型及生成文档 最近需要对老项目进行重构优化,由于项目都是好几年前的,相关设计资料很不全,最基本的数据库设计文档都没有,只能利用PowerDesigner逆向工程导出PDM模型及生成word文档;以下简单介绍导出模型操作步骤(以下演示操作是从SQ... ...
分类:
其他好文 时间:
2019-05-23 00:22:16
阅读次数:
134